.et_pb_slide_content,.et_pb_best_value{font-size:19px}.et_pb_slide_content,.et_pb_best_value{font-weight:400}.et_pb_contact_submit,.et_password_protected_form .et_submit_button,.et_pb_bg_layout_light .et_pb_newsletter_button,.comment-reply-link,.form-submit .et_pb_button,.et_pb_bg_layout_light .et_pb_promo_button,.et_pb_bg_layout_light .et_pb_more_button,.et_pb_contact p input[type=checkbox]:checked+label i:before,.et_pb_bg_layout_light.et_pb_module.et_pb_button{color:#f30}.footer-widget h4{color:#f30}.et_boxed_layout #page-container,.et_boxed_layout.et_non_fixed_nav.et_transparent_nav #page-container #top-header,.et_boxed_layout.et_non_fixed_nav.et_transparent_nav #page-container #main-header,.et_fixed_nav.et_boxed_layout #page-container #top-header,.et_fixed_nav.et_boxed_layout #page-container #main-header,.et_boxed_layout #page-container .container,.et_boxed_layout #page-container .et_pb_row{max-width:1330px}.et_secondary_nav_enabled #page-container #top-header{background-color:#f8f8f2!important}.et_search_form_container input::-moz-placeholder{color:#525252}.et_search_form_container input::-webkit-input-placeholder{color:#525252}.et_search_form_container input:-ms-input-placeholder{color:#525252}#top-menu li.current-menu-ancestor>a,#top-menu li.current-menu-item>a,#top-menu li.current_page_item>a{color:#f30}#main-footer .footer-widget h4,#main-footer .widget_block h1,#main-footer .widget_block h2,#main-footer .widget_block h3,#main-footer .widget_block h4,#main-footer .widget_block h5,#main-footer .widget_block h6{color:#f30}.footer-widget li:before{border-color:#f30}#footer-widgets .footer-widget li:before{top:11.45px}@media only screen and (min-width:981px){.et_fixed_nav #page-container .et-fixed-header#top-header{background-color:#f8f8f2!important}.et_fixed_nav #page-container .et-fixed-header#top-header #et-secondary-nav li ul{background-color:#f8f8f2}.et-fixed-header #top-menu a,.et-fixed-header #et_search_icon:before,.et-fixed-header #et_top_search .et-search-form input,.et-fixed-header .et_search_form_container input,.et-fixed-header .et_close_search_field:after,.et-fixed-header #et-top-navigation .et-cart-info{color:#525252!important}.et-fixed-header .et_search_form_container input::-moz-placeholder{color:#525252!important}.et-fixed-header .et_search_form_container input::-webkit-input-placeholder{color:#525252!important}.et-fixed-header .et_search_form_container input:-ms-input-placeholder{color:#525252!important}.et-fixed-header #top-menu li.current-menu-ancestor>a,.et-fixed-header #top-menu li.current-menu-item>a,.et-fixed-header #top-menu li.current_page_item>a{color:#f30!important}}@media only screen and (min-width:1462px){.single.et_pb_pagebuilder_layout.et_full_width_page .et_post_meta_wrapper{padding-top:87px}.et_pb_fullwidth_section{padding:0}}h5{font-weight:600}h6{font-weight:600}.et_pb_slide_description .et_pb_slide_title{font-weight:600}span.pSpacing{margin-left:40px}span.pSpacing:before{content:"";position:relative;top:2px;margin-right:2px;font-family:ETmodules!important}div.menu-services-menu-container>ul>li>a{font-weight:700;margin-bottom:25px;margin-top:25px}@media screen and (max-width:768px){span#et_search_icon:before{margin-top:-24px;margin-left:-18px}form.et-search-form,.et_header_style_left .et-search-form{width:96%!important;max-width:100%!important}section.et_pb_fullwidth_header,section.et_pb_fullwidth_header_1{height:auto!important;padding-top:32px!important;padding-bottom:32px!important}}.et_search_outer{top:131px!important}.container.et_search_form_container.et_pb_search_visible.et_pb_no_animation{border-radius:12px}form.et-search-form{border-radius:8px}.custom-blog .et_pb_blog_grid .et_pb_salvattore_content[data-columns] .column .et_pb_post{height:500px}.custom-blog .more-link{margin-top:20px;text-transform:none}.custom-blog .more-link::after{content:"";position:absolute;display:inline-block;margin-top:10px;margin-left:25px;border-left:2px solid red;border-top:2px solid red;width:8px;height:8px;float:right;transform:translate(50%,-50%) rotate(135deg)}.custom-blog h2{text-transform:initial!important}.custom-blog .pagination a{border:1px solid;padding:10px;color:white;background:#f30;margin-top:50px;display:block}body.page-id-1404 .et_pb_row_6{background-color:#e3e0cc}body.page-id-1404 .et_pb_text_16{background-color:transparent}table{border-collapse:inherit}h1.convhx{text-align:center;text-decoration:underline;margin-bottom:25px}.hours{padding-top:50px}.et_pb_promo .et_pb_promo_description{padding-bottom:0}.et_pb_promo .et_pb_promo_description a{color:white;text-decoration:underline}.flex-clm .elementor-widget-wrap{display:flex!important;flex-direction:row!important;align-items:center}.flex-clm .elementor-widget-wrap>div{width:fit-content;height:fit-content}.gf_progressbar.gf_progressbar_blue{display:none}.gf_progressbar_wrapper{margin-bottom:25px}form table.responstable label{display:none!important}.gform_page_footer.top_label{position:relative}span.hidden{display:none!important}.gfield_html h3,.gfield_html h2,.gfield_html h4{color:#121f3e}table{border-collapse:collapse!important}td{padding:13px}table.responstable tr:nth-child(odd){background:#f3f7f9}table.responstable{border:none}table.responstable *{border:none}body table.responstable tr:first-child{background:#fff;border-bottom:1px solid rgba(0,0,0,25%)!important}body table.responstable tr:first-child th{background:0 0}.gfield_html h3,.gfield_html h2{font-size:22px!important;font-weight:600}.gfield_html h4{font-size:18px!important}.container.et_search_form_container.et_pb_search_visible{background:rgba(255,255,255,.9)}.et_search_form_container input::placeholder{color:#525252!important}body.page-id-82 #bestcanforms{padding:0!important}body.page-id-82 #bestcanforms .gform_title,body.page-id-82 #bestcanforms p.gform_required_legend{text-align:left!important}body .et_pb_section.slider_custom{margin:0!important;padding:0!important}.slider_custom .et_pb_slide{background-position:center right}.slider_box{background:rgba(0,0,0,.8);position:absolute;top:10%;width:25%;min-width:460px;max-width:600px;height:auto;padding:35px;line-height:initial}.slider_box p:first-child{margin-top:0}.slider_box p{margin-top:14px}.slider_box.slider_box_right{right:12%}.slider_box.slider_box_left{left:12%}.slider_box .button.button_large_red{background:#f30;color:#fff;padding:15px;text-shadow:none;width:100%;display:inline-block}.slider_box h2,#main-content .slider_box h2{font-size:40px;font-weight:600}.slider_custom .et_pb_slide_description{height:70vh}.slider_box{font-size:20px}.slider_box .form_smalltext{font-size:14px}@media (max-width:600px){.slider_box{width:90%;min-width:250px}.slider_box h2,#main-content .slider_box h2{font-size:32px}.slider_box{font-size:18px}.slider_box.slider_box_right{right:5%}.slider_box.slider_box_left{left:5%}.slider_custom .et_pb_slide{background-position:center center}}.container.et_search_form_container.et_pb_search_visible{background:#f8f8f2;width:80%!important}body.page-id-24693 header.optimize-covid-banner,body.page-id-1404 header.optimize-covid-banner,body.page-id-29008 header.optimize-covid-banner,body.page-id-29626 header.optimize-covid-banner,body.page-id-29623 header.optimize-covid-banner{display:none}.company-logos-strip ul li{display:inline-block!important;margin-right:25px;margin-left:25px;vertical-align:middle}.custom-form-styling .gfield{display:block!important}.custom-form-styling .gfield div{width:100%!important}.custom-form-styling .gfield div input,.custom-form-styling .gfield div textarea{background:rgba(0,0,0,.3)!important;border:1px solid #838383!important;color:#fff!important}.custom-form-styling .gfield div input:focus,.custom-form-styling .gfield div textarea:focus{background:0 0!important;border:1px solid #fff!important}.custom-form-styling .gfield div input::placeholder,.custom-form-styling .gfield div textarea::placeholder{color:#b5b1a6}.custom-form-styling:not(.has-captcha-col) .gform_footer.left_label{padding:0!important;padding-top:20px!important;display:flex;justify-content:center}.custom-form-styling:not(.has-captcha-col) .gform_footer.left_label input{width:fit-content!important;padding:10px 70px 10px 25px!important}.custom-form-styling:not(.has-captcha-col) .gform_footer.left_label{position:relative;max-width:308px;margin:auto}.custom-form-styling:not(.has-captcha-col) .gform_footer.left_label:before{content:"";background-image:url("data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AEAAAABAEAQAAABQ8GUWAAABAElEQVR42u3ZOQrCUBhF4QTXpJUW4n4MoqCQOHRGbRx2KCikt/Vdi4CC8tDW3PNBFvAfkvCGJAEAAAAAAPgj0mAgjccKnY7h8PO5nu53aTYzGr7VUrjd9CHPzQNICkVhEmG1UtRiYRAgTaXTKR6hLE0iHI9EIEKaSodDPMJmYxJhv482CNstERwi1CHW63iE3Y4I7xEUej2FyUSaTpv1nM9ff4xSlslWliXS9eob4HIhgMJwaP0J1D/Bbrc+YCjLZj1VZbs6tF0LWK8GGd51R2h9JsDwrueC34dfLjkWb+7w5hcj9ldj9f6lKGwvR19vQr8vjUYK7XYCAAAAAADwowfFzkupvXAwxgAAAABJRU5ErkJggg==");position:absolute;width:25px;height:25%;background-repeat:no-repeat;background-size:contain;top:65%;transform:translateY(-50%);left:85%}.custom-form-styling.has-captcha-col .gform_footer{display:grid;grid-template-columns:1fr 1fr;grid-gap:16px;padding:0!important;margin-top:28px}.custom-form-styling.has-captcha-col .gform_footer .gf-turnstile-container{height:65px}.custom-form-styling.has-captcha-col .gform_footer .gform_button[type=submit]{min-width:206px;max-width:100%;height:65px;margin-top:0;padding:18px!important}@media (max-width:1040px){.custom-form-styling.has-captcha-col .gform_footer{grid-template-columns:1fr;text-align:center}.custom-form-styling.has-captcha-col .gform_footer .gform_button[type=submit]{min-width:auto;min-width:auto;width:fit-content;padding:18px 80px!important;display:inline-block;text-align:center;margin-left:auto;margin-right:auto}}#mega-menu-wrap-primary-menu #mega-menu-primary-menu>li.mega-menu-item{margin:0 0 0 6px}#main-header .mega-toggle-on ul.mega-sub-menu{display:block!important}